well ever since my car threw the code for the EGR temp sensor it has run like complete SHlT. i have a huge loss of power and the car just sounds unhealthy.
a mechanic told me that the egr valve may be stuck open for some reason causing it to dump exhaust constantly instead of just at idle speeds. this would explain a lot.
he said that i could try unhooking the harness (if there is one) for the egr valve and seeing if it would just completely shut it then i'd know that that was what was wrong.
can anyone put up pics or tell me where the harness or actual valve are located?
my chilton's only shows pics of the one on a VG

If the EGR valve was stuck open your car would have a really tough time idling. You'd probably also have a code for the valve itself. (0515)

You can measure it with an Ohm meter. Should have very high resistance, like 10 Meg Ohms. There's really no sure test for that sensor.
